When it comes to reviewing these judicial principles and legal precedents, you’ll likely find they come as either a law report or transcript. A transcript is simply a written record with the court’s judgement. A legislation report to the other hand is generally only written when the case sets a precedent. The Incorporated Council of Law Reporting for England and Wales (ICLR) – the official regulation reporting service – describes legislation reports like a “highly processed account with the case” and will “contain the entire elements you’ll find in the transcript, along with a number of other important and beneficial elements of articles.

” It’s also worthy of remembering a legislation report will wield more excess weight than a transcript when it comes to building your legal case or argument.

To put it simply, case legislation is a regulation which is recognized following a decision made by a judge or judges. Case law is made by interpreting and making use of existing laws to a specific situation and clarifying them when necessary.
